The Romans: Life, Laughter and Law.
Rome's golden age comes to life through writings of the time, revealing surprising parallels between their concerns and ours. We learn of Roman urban problems from Juvenal, of patriotism from Cincinnatus, and of the Justinian Code reaffirming their great legacy of laws...equal justice for all c...
